The future of Biological Seed Treatment looks promising. As technology advances and our understanding of plant-microbe interactions deepens, we can expect even more efficient and tailored treatments. Researchers are continually exploring new microorganisms that offer unique benefits to specific crops and environmental conditions. Collaboration between biotechnology companies, research institutions, and farmers will be crucial in driving innovation in this field. Scaling up production processes and making biological seed treatments more accessible and cost-effective will be a priority.
In the long run, the adoption of biological seed treatment is expected to grow as sustainable agriculture practices gain traction worldwide. With the potential to revolutionize modern farming and promote ecological balance, biological seed treatment represents a significant step toward a more resilient and environmentally conscious agricultural future. While Biological Seed Treatment has shown immense potential in sustainable agriculture, its widespread adoption faces certain challenges that need to be addressed for better implementation and success. Firstly, there is a lack of awareness and knowledge among farmers about the benefits and proper usage of biological seed treatments. Education and extension programs are essential to inform farmers about the specific microorganisms suitable for their crops and the correct application methods.
